Russian ship docks with space stationOct 14 2008 12:09PM
Associated Press Space tourist Richard Garriott floated onto the orbital outpost 35 years after his astronaut father circled the Earth on Skylab. The computer game designer had paid a reported $30 million for the privilege. He called it the fulfillment of his childhood dream of space travel. He was greeted by Russian cosmonaut Sergei Volkov, whose father had flown three space missions. Their proud fathers watched via a screen at Russian Mission Control outside Moscow. They both also admit they're considering whether they'd like to return to space. Garriott is starting a 10-day stay on the station. Also aboard are U.S. astronaut Michael Fincke and Russian cosmonaut Yuri Lonchakov. They will replace the station's current crew and spend several months in orbit. % |
